Output d63d06ac6792e6ff14cf855a18e0e7c978bd4e6eb80697c61e1c4c74fa6b1716:0

value
845081657
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e377c3813cba48bfca439d7cac690b4b6d532310 OP_EQUAL
address
3NRknR6wUHBY2i1rS2tr867EHD3tNWsQVn
transaction
d63d06ac6792e6ff14cf855a18e0e7c978bd4e6eb80697c61e1c4c74fa6b1716
spent
true